Combat Burnout: Support and Treatment

Burnout is a growing problem that can affect anyone. It's characterized by feelings of fatigue, cynicism, and a reduction sense of accomplishment. If you're feeling overwhelmed and unable to manage, it's important to find support and treatment.

There are numerous resources available to help you navigate burnout. Initially, talk to your healthcare provider. They can help determine any underlying medical conditions that may be contributing to your symptoms and can prescribe treatment options.

In addition to medical treatment, consider these approaches to manage burnout:

* Emphasize self-care activities like exercise.

* Establish healthy boundaries at work and in your private life.

* Practice mindfulness or meditation to reduce stress.

* Connect relationships with friends.

Remember, burnout is not a sign of weakness. It's a common response to pressure. By accepting support and implementing healthy coping mechanisms, you can heal.
